Rajen Devadason relates to us some financial planning lessons he learned from his mother who passed away recently.
They are:
-Always overdeliver - never shortchange people
-Watch your money like a hawk
-Charity begins at home
-But it doesn’t stop there
-Never stop reading for enjoyment and edification
